What this episode covers
On this episode of The Build Podcast, Steve Lesem, CEO, Risinger Build, fills in for Matt. He sits down with Travis Brown, Matt’s Construction Attorney to discuss what you should consider when in the building business and how to avoid any legal troubles. From injuries of employees and clients to other forms of risk management, insurance and contracts, they’ll dive deep into all aspects of construction law so you can avoid getting sued, too. And stay tuned for next week because as a part two to this construction law series, they’ll address what happens when you actually do get sued.
